When we send a post request we generally intend to have some modification at the server such as updation, deletion or addition. Use this online tool to make jsonrpc calls and display the results. Post requests directly from your browser share and discuss your requests online. Join the 10 million developers and 500,000 companies who rely on postman as the only complete api development environment. You can get postman as a chrome extension, or download the app here. Click on the request toolbar and you will see the xml output returned by the service.
A post request can pass parameters to the server using query string. Hopefully, this guide will help you test your iot communication before. In post request, you have to explicity add post header. With supertest the above syntax results in no contenttype and no body. Specify a name for the test suite, test case and for the rest request test step. Describe the reason for the test extension and identify the outstanding test conditions in the goal of the test. For example, you can save it to a file by using the save to file operation. Testing tool to test file download using rest webservice software. In this article, i am going to discuss how to use fiddler to test web api services.
Discover how postman enables apifirst development, automated testing. Press f1, type ext install then search for restclient. It allows you to set up all the headers and cookies your api expects, and then check the response when it comes back. Learn more about what rest requests are, proper formats, and how to work with.
Just download the postman app and send your first request within minutes. After that we will create an instance of client, which will be used to send get and post requests at first we will elaborate a get request on a particular url path and check response as shown in the code snippet below. Webclient is part of spring 5s reactive web framework called spring webflux. If you are testposting several forms, consider using a different code for each. A web browser may be the client, and an application on a computer that hosts a web site may be the server. Method post create post data and convert it to a byte array.
If youd like a more detailed guide to testing restful apis, download our ebook. In this article series, we are going to use the tool fiddler and postman to test the services. Once you run the above application, you can test a post request to the application via curl available on most unix systems. An example would be generating pdf files, where the pdf content is dependent on the request. Test web api using fiddler or postman tutorialsteacher. Download restclient, a debugger for restful web services. In the next article, i am going to discuss working with the sql.
To use webclient, you need to include the springwebflux module in your project. How to use postman to test web api dot net tutorials. The application saves request parameters and results so that you can share them. Enter the service url and the json request string to get started. Please read our creating first web api application article where we discussed the step by step procedure to create asp. For std testing, 16 years and older are welcome to order with request a test.
Test client as testing tool for get and post requests. Here you can use curl to hit a post request as shown below. Soapui creates a test case with a corresponding rest request test step. In this post request test example, we will be sending request body along with request headers.
Getbytespostdata set the contenttype property of the webrequest. Use a large collection of free cursors or upload your own. If you have an existing spring boot project, you can add the springwebflux module by adding the following dependency in the pom. How to use fiddler to test web api dot net tutorials. This tool simplifies api testing and sending requests online. None of the requests or responses are cached, stored or logged for your privacy. Rest client extension also provides the flexibility that you can send the request with your selected text in editor. Top api testing tools for 2020 automation testing made. Yes, the rest of a post request can direct a browser to download a file.
As part of this article, we are going to discuss the following. Spring 5 webclient and webtestclient tutorial with examples. One of the classic example of a post request is the login page. Spring boot testresttemplate post with headers example. Toilets are where your dumps go all this form does is redirect you to t search string cors is now supported.
There could be a service which takes a file as an input and upload it to the server or cloud storage etc. To activate your personal url, just send a request and a new url will be generated for you. Please feel free to call 18887322348 with questions. In the same way, you can test the put and delete requests. I think the best way is to make an ajax request which generates a file on the server. The request seems fine, so lets create an actual functional test for this resource. The use of this service is free of charge and comes with no warranty or support. It is often used when uploading a file or when submitting a completed web form. It could be any kind of file like text data, image etc. For example, can i do this with writing some code in the test handling area or other programming way. This is also true if another person posts using the same code as yours.
Furthermore, as you probably already know, there is no way to make window. What we do here is retrieve the original xhr object, and use the data therein to calculate the progress. Again, make your codes hard to guess to guard against having them over. To download to your desktop sign into chrome and enable sync or. Lets take this simple scenario, youve might be using some social media applications like facebook, instagram etc. Creating a post request using postman is quite easy and i will guide you through the process. If the same code is specified, existing data will be overwritten by the new data.
Quickly and easily send rest, soap, and graphql requests directly within postman. Downloading files from ajax post requests nehalist. On the browser, when that request completes, use window. Create workspaces or folders, draganddrop requests, and easily import and export your data. Code issues 8 pull requests 0 actions projects 0 wiki security insights. Once you provided the string value in the request body, click on the send button which will issue a post request to the web api. Downloading files from ajax post requests occasionally i stumble upon the need to download files from post requests. In this video, i will show you how to create a post request with postman. Make sure, you have springbootstartertest dependency in your project to get access to testresttemplate class in runtime. How about the downloading of files from a web server. Dim postdata as string this is a test that posts this string to a web server. Contact blog press releases swag shop postcon 2019.
Define environment variables globally or switch between. Net web api application before proceeding to this article as we are going to the same example. Post, short for power on self test, is the initial set of diagnostic tests performed by the computer right after its powered on, with the intent to check for any hardware related issues. Reqbin is an online api testing and prototyping tool. The first nonempty line of the selection or document if nothing is selected is the request line.
By design, the post request method requests that a web server accept the data enclosed in the body of the request message, most likely for storing it. To begin, use the search below to find an unclaimed toilet. Restclient has been completely rewritten for compatible with firefox 57. Testing a post request using curl the pyramid community. Advanced authentication helpers, templating, and request chaining help get things done faster. Postman echo is service you can use to test your rest clients and make sample api. In order to test get and post requests in our django application, we first need to import client from django. The operation returns the response from a web server. Postman the collaboration platform for api development. Only the test information section of the online test request form is required for an extension request. Automate manual tests and integrate them into your cicd. Then we pass in some data to send along with the request name and city. Postmans features simplify each step of building an api and streamline collaboration so you can create better apisfaster.
763 490 782 1144 1106 289 974 1470 1129 1103 1305 1190 115 847 746 1394 1525 981 665 1173 1097 1120 827 1253 176 1113 153 1008 1401 2 112 282 957 275 655 370 1199 112 95 449 667 665 342